
Express the following in numerals.
a. Five lakh forty thousand six hundred fifty
b. Fifteen lakh thirty-six thousand four hundred thirty-nine
c. Five crore fifty-four lakh twenty-seven thousand eight hundred sixty-nine
d. Six crores five lakh forty-three thousand sixty-five
e. Eighty-three lakh forty-four thousand seven
f. Seventy-eight lakh six thousand five hundred six
g. Eight crore seven lakh eighty-six thousand sixty-eight
h. Four crore seven hundred

Hint: We will use the digits and their positions mentioned in the number name to write the appropriate. We will use a place value chart to find the positions of the digits in the number.
Complete step-by-step answer:
Numeral stands for numeric value of number.
We need to know digits and their places to write the correct number.
We have been given the number names of certain numerals.
We will read these number names, find out the digits used, the places of the digits and then write the number accordingly.
Also, the place value chart helps to write the digit in the correct position.
Thus, Five lakh forty thousand six hundred fifty is written as 5,40,650
b. Fifteen lakh thirty-six thousand four hundred thirty-nine is written as 15,36,439
c. Five crore fifty-four lakh twenty-seven thousand eight hundred sixty-nine is written as 5,54,27,869
d. Six crores five lakh forty-three thousand sixty-five is written as 6,05,43,065
e. Eighty-three lakh forty-four thousand seven is written as 83,44,007
f. Seventy-eight lakh six thousand five hundred six is written as 78,06,506
g. Eight crore seven lakh eighty-six thousand sixty-eight is written as 8,07,86,086
h. Four crore seven hundred is written as 4,00,00,700
Note: If the digit of a certain place is not given, we will use 0 in that place. For example, in the number name Eighty-three lakh forty-four thousand seven, we are not given the digit of hundredth and tenth place, hence, we write it like 83,44,007.
Ten Crores | Crores | Ten Lakhs | Lakhs | Ten Thousands | Thousands | Hundred | Tens | Ones |
10,00,00,000 | 1,00,00,000 | 10,00,000 | 1,00,000 | 10,000 | 1000 | 100 | 10 | 1 |
